Bioengineered human blood vessels to treat hospital-acquired vascular complications
Background: Complications of vascular surgery and vascular procedures, including iatrogenic injuries, planned oncological tumor resections, and steal syndrome after arteriovenous access placement, are increasingly common in modern medical care.
